Joe Swash’s video game sessions with Stacey Solomon

Joe Swash loves playing video games with his girlfriend Stacey Solomon – but she always beats him because she "ploughs on" through dinner time practicing until 10pm.
The former ‘EastEnders’ actor loves to bond with his family and his girlfriend by taking to the computer, but he cannot get the better of the ‘Loose Women’ star because she is "so competitive".
He exclusively told BANG Showbiz: "Stacey is the worst when it comes with computer games. She gets on ‘Crash Bandicoot’, which is her favourite.
"She can play it for hours. Long past everyone else has lost interest in it.
"We’ll all be playing it together having a great time and then we’ll all fade off and do dinner. But Stacey will plough on until like 10pm, trying to compete it. She’s so competitive.
"She’s really good at them as well. I can’t beat Stacey at computer games.
"She’s also a terrible video games passenger. When I’m playing she’s shouting at me, telling me what to do and where to move. You might as well just give it to her and let her do it."
Joe also loves to bond with his 10-year-old son Harry – who he has with his former fiancée Emma Sophocleous – while playing video games, but, like with Stacey, he cannot beat his son at the titles, and finds it "frustrating".
He said: "Video games are so fun to play with the family. We all sit down and play them.
"It’s our generation’s version of board games. Parents should have a little look themselves, they are really good fun.
"It’s a nice way of bonding and spending time with the kids.
"But I’m sure there’s something they put in the water for this younger generation – their fingers move faster than anyone else. I just can’t keep up with Harry.
"It’s so frustrating. I can beat him at everything, like football, but with video games he really wipes the floor with me."
